Excel រាប់ការកើតឡើងនៃតួអក្សរនៅក្នុងខ្សែអក្សរ

  • ចែករំលែកនេះ។
Hugh West

នៅក្នុងមេរៀននេះ យើងនឹងពិភាក្សាអំពីចំនួននៃការកើតឡើងនៃតួអក្សរ ឬពាក្យនៅក្នុងជួរខ្សែអក្សរ និងខ្សែអក្សរជាក់លាក់មួយនៅក្នុង Excel ។ ជាញឹកញាប់ យើងត្រូវគណនាប្រេកង់នៃតួអក្សរក្នុងក្រឡា ឬជួរទិន្នន័យដែលមានទិន្នន័យច្រើន។ ដូច្នេះ ដើម្បីធ្វើឱ្យការរាប់លេខនេះកាន់តែងាយស្រួល យើងនឹងពិភាក្សាអំពីរូបមន្តងាយស្រួលប្រើមួយចំនួននៅក្នុងអត្ថបទនេះ។

ទាញយកសៀវភៅលំហាត់

អ្នកអាចទាញយកការអនុវត្ត សៀវភៅការងារដែលយើងបានប្រើដើម្បីរៀបចំអត្ថបទនេះ។

រាប់ការកើតឡើងនៃតួអក្សរនៅក្នុង String.xlsx

5 វិធីសាស្រ្តក្នុងការរាប់ការកើតឡើងនៃតួអក្សរនៅក្នុង String in Excel

1. ស្វែងរកចំនួនសរុបនៃតួអក្សរដែលកើតឡើងនៅក្នុង String ក្នុង Excel ដោយប្រើអនុគមន៍ SUMPRODUCT និង LEN

ប្រសិនបើអ្នកចង់ដឹងពីចំនួនសរុបនៃ តួអក្សរនៅក្នុងក្រឡាមួយ មុខងារ LEN បម្រើគោលបំណង។ ប៉ុន្តែនៅពេលដែលអ្នកត្រូវដឹងពីចំនួនសរុបនៃតួអក្សរក្នុងជួរមួយ អ្នកអាចបញ្ចូលគ្នានូវមុខងារ SUMPRODUCT និង LEN ។ ឧទាហរណ៍ យើងមានសំណុំទិន្នន័យឈ្មោះសៀវភៅ ហើយយើងចង់ដឹងចំនួនសរុបនៃតួអក្សរនៅក្នុងជួរ។ ដូច្នេះ យើងនឹងប្រើជំហានខាងក្រោម។

ជំហាន៖

  • ដំបូង សូមវាយរូបមន្តខាងក្រោម៖
=SUMPRODUCT(LEN(B5:B9))

នៅទីនេះ អនុគមន៍ LEN ត្រឡប់ចំនួនតួអក្សរក្នុងខ្សែអក្សរ ហើយ មុខងារ SUMPRODUCT ត្រឡប់ផលបូកនៃផលិតផល នៃការដែលត្រូវគ្នា។ជួរ។

  • ហើយនេះគឺជាចំនួនតួអក្សរសរុបនៅក្នុងជួរដែលបានបញ្ជាក់។

ចំណាំ៖

មុខងារ Excel LEN រាប់តួអក្សរទាំងអស់ក្នុងក្រឡានីមួយៗ រួមទាំងអក្សរ លេខ ដកឃ្លា និមិត្តសញ្ញា និងដកឃ្លាទាំងអស់ សញ្ញាវណ្ណយុត្តិ ។ល។

2. រួមបញ្ចូលគ្នានូវអនុគមន៍ SUBSTITUTE និង LEN ដើម្បីបូកសរុបការកើតឡើងនៃតួអក្សរជាក់លាក់នៅក្នុង String មួយក្នុង Excel (Case Sensitive)

ពេលខ្លះ យើងត្រូវដឹងពីចំនួននៃ ភាពញឹកញាប់នៃតួអក្សរនៅក្នុងក្រឡា Excel ។ ក្នុងស្ថានភាពដូចនេះ យើងអាចប្រើមុខងារ LEN និង SUBSTITUTION ក្នុងពេលដំណាលគ្នា។ រឿងនោះគឺ មុខងារ SUBSTITUTE គឺប្រកាន់អក្សរតូចធំ ដូច្នេះប្រសិនបើអ្នកស្វែងរកតួអក្សរតូច នោះអ្នកនឹងទទួលបានតែចំនួនតួអក្សរទាំងនោះប៉ុណ្ណោះ។ ជាឧទាហរណ៍ នៅក្នុងសំណុំទិន្នន័យឈ្មោះសៀវភៅរបស់យើង យើងនឹងស្វែងរកតែចំនួនតួអក្សរ 'a ' ប៉ុណ្ណោះ។ ដូច្នេះ ជំហានដែលពាក់ព័ន្ធគឺ៖

ជំហាន៖

  • ដំបូង សូមវាយរូបមន្តខាងក្រោម៖
=LEN(B5)-LEN(SUBSTITUTE(B5,"a",""))

ការបំបែករូបមន្ត៖

LEN(B5)

នៅទីនេះ មុខងារ LEN រាប់តួអក្សរនៅក្នុង Cell B5

SUBSTITUTE(B5,”a”, ””)

មុខងារ SUBSTITUTE ជំនួសតួអក្សរ 'a' ទាំងអស់ដោយទទេ (“”)។

LEN(SUBSTITUTE(B5,”a”,”))

ឥឡូវនេះរូបមន្ត SUBSTITUTE ត្រូវបានគ្របដណ្ដប់ដោយ LEN អនុគមន៍​ដែល​ផ្តល់​ចំនួន​នៃ​ការ​នៅ​សល់​នៃតួអក្សរនៃខ្សែអក្សរ (មិនរាប់បញ្ចូលទាំងអស់ 'a' )។

LEN(B5)-LEN(SUBSTITUTE(B5,”a”, ””))

ជាចុងក្រោយ រូបមន្តនេះដកប្រវែងដែលបានគណនាពីមុនចំនួនពីរ ហើយផ្តល់ចំនួនសរុបនៃតួអក្សរដែលបានបញ្ជាក់របស់យើង 'a'

  • នៅទីបញ្ចប់ នេះគឺជាការរាប់នៃតួអក្សរដែលរំពឹងទុក៖

3. ប្រើការរួមបញ្ចូលគ្នានៃអនុគមន៍ SUBSTITUTE និង LEN ដើម្បីគណនាការកើតឡើងនៃតួអក្សរជាក់លាក់នៅក្នុង a String ក្នុង Excel (Case Insensitive)

ផ្ទុយពីវិធីសាស្ត្រមុន អ្នកប្រហែលជាត្រូវរាប់តួអក្សរដោយមិនគិតពីភាពប្រែប្រួលនៃករណីរបស់ពួកគេ។ ក្នុង​ករណី​នោះ អ្នក​អាច​បន្ថែម​អនុគមន៍ ខាងលើ ឬ​ទាប ទៅ​រូបមន្ត​មុន។ ឥឡូវនេះ យើងនឹងស្វែងរកទាំង 'A" និង 'a' នៅក្នុងសំណុំទិន្នន័យឈ្មោះសៀវភៅរបស់យើង។ នេះជាជំហាន៖

ជំហាន៖

  • វាយរូបមន្តខាងក្រោមដំបូង។
=LEN(B5)-LEN(SUBSTITUTE(UPPER(B5),"A",""))

នៅទីនេះ មុខងារខាងលើ បំប្លែងខ្សែអក្សរទៅជាអក្សរធំទាំងអស់។ នៅទីនេះ 'a' ទាំងអស់នឹងត្រូវបានបំប្លែងទៅជា 'A' ហើយអ្នកនឹងទទួលបានចំនួនតាមនោះ។ ហើយរូបមន្តដែលនៅសល់ដំណើរការតាមរបៀបស្រដៀងគ្នាដែលបានពន្យល់ក្នុងឧទាហរណ៍មុន។

  • ជាចុងក្រោយ អ្នកនឹងទទួលបានលទ្ធផលដូចខាងក្រោម ប្រសិនបើរូបមន្តត្រូវបានបញ្ចូល ត្រឹមត្រូវ។

4. គណនាចំនួននៃការកើតឡើងនៃតួអក្សរតែមួយក្នុងជួរក្នុង Excel

ពេលខ្លះអ្នក ប្រហែលជាត្រូវគណនាការកើតឡើងសរុបនៃជាក់លាក់តួអក្សរក្នុងជួរខ្សែអក្សរ។ ដូចជា យើងចង់ដឹងពីភាពញឹកញាប់នៃតួអក្សរ 'A' 'a' នៅក្នុងជួរទិន្នន័យ។

ជំហាន៖

  • វាយរូបមន្តខាងក្រោមជាមុនសិន។
=SUM(LEN(B5:B11)-LEN(SUBSTITUTE(B5:B11,"a","")))

នៅទីនេះ អនុគមន៍ SUM បន្ថែមទាំងអស់ លេខនៅក្នុងជួរនៃកោសិកា។ រូបមន្តដែលនៅសល់ដំណើរការដូចពីមុន ហើយទីបំផុតត្រឡប់ចំនួនសរុបនៃតួអក្សរ 'a' ក្នុងជួរទាំងមូល។

  • ដូច្នេះ អ្នកនឹងទទួលបានចំនួនសរុបដូចខាងក្រោម៖

5. រាប់ចំនួននៃការកើតឡើងនៃតួអក្សរ (A Text or Substring) String in Range

ស្រដៀងទៅនឹងវិធីសាស្ត្រមុនដែរ អ្នកប្រហែលជាចង់ដឹងពីភាពញឹកញាប់នៃអត្ថបទជាក់លាក់នៅក្នុងជួរទិន្នន័យមួយ។ ក្នុងស្ថានភាពបែបនេះអ្នកអាចប្រើបន្សំនៃមុខងារ។ នៅក្នុងវិធីនេះ យើងរួមបញ្ចូលគ្នានូវមុខងារ SUM , LEN, និង SUBSTITUTE ។ ឧទាហរណ៍ យើងមានជួរទិន្នន័យដែលមានឈ្មោះពណ៌ ហើយយើងចង់ដឹងពីភាពញឹកញាប់នៃពណ៌ 'បៃតង' ពីជួរ។

ជំហាន៖ <1

  • វាយរូបមន្តខាងក្រោមដំបូង។
=SUM(LEN(B5:B11)-LEN(SUBSTITUTE(B5:B11,"Green","")))/LEN("Green")

ក្នុងរូបមន្តខាងលើ អ្នកត្រូវបែងចែកចំនួនតួអក្សរដោយលេខ អត្ថបទ/ខ្សែអក្សររងដែលបានបញ្ជាក់ បើមិនដូច្នេះទេ តួអក្សរនីមួយៗក្នុងអត្ថបទនឹងត្រូវបានរាប់ជាលក្ខណៈបុគ្គល។

  • ចុងក្រោយ នេះគឺជាចំនួនសរុបនៃ 'បៃតង ' នៅក្នុងជួរដែលបានបញ្ជាក់។

ចំណាំ៖

រូបមន្តដែលបានរៀបរាប់ខាងលើត្រូវតែបញ្ចូលជារូបមន្តអារេ។ ដើម្បីបញ្ចូលរូបមន្តជាអារេក្នុង Excel សម្រាប់ Windows ចុច CTRL+SHIFT+ENTER ដើម្បីបញ្ចូលរូបមន្តជាអារេ។

Hugh West គឺជាគ្រូបណ្តុះបណ្តាល Excel ដែលមានបទពិសោធន៍ខ្ពស់ និងជាអ្នកវិភាគដែលមានបទពិសោធន៍ជាង 10 ឆ្នាំនៅក្នុងឧស្សាហកម្មនេះ។ លោកបានបញ្ចប់ថ្នាក់បរិញ្ញាបត្រផ្នែកគណនេយ្យ និងហិរញ្ញវត្ថុ និងបរិញ្ញាបត្រជាន់ខ្ពស់ផ្នែកគ្រប់គ្រងពាណិជ្ជកម្ម។ Hugh មានចំណង់ចំណូលចិត្តក្នុងការបង្រៀន ហើយបានបង្កើតវិធីសាស្រ្តបង្រៀនពិសេសមួយ ដែលងាយស្រួលធ្វើតាម និងយល់។ ចំណេះដឹងជំនាញ Excel របស់គាត់បានជួយសិស្សានុសិស្ស និងអ្នកជំនាញរាប់ពាន់នាក់នៅទូទាំងពិភពលោកបង្កើនជំនាញ និងពូកែក្នុងអាជីពរបស់ពួកគេ។ តាមរយៈប្លុករបស់គាត់ លោក Hugh ចែករំលែកចំណេះដឹងរបស់គាត់ជាមួយពិភពលោក ដោយផ្តល់ជូននូវការបង្រៀន Excel ដោយឥតគិតថ្លៃ និងការបណ្តុះបណ្តាលតាមអ៊ីនធឺណិត ដើម្បីជួយបុគ្គល និងអាជីវកម្មឈានដល់សក្តានុពលពេញលេញរបស់ពួកគេ។